2024年3月28日发(作者:苹果12降价了吗最新信息)
el-tree的node-collapse用法
标题:深入解析eltree中nodecollapse的用法及注意事项
引言:
在el-tree这个组件中,nodecollapse是一个关键的方法,用于实现节点
的折叠和展开功能。本文将详细介绍nodecollapse的用法,并说明其中
需要注意的事项。
一、eltree简介
el-tree是一个基于的树形组件,常用于展示层级结构的数据。它
提供了一系列的方法和事件,方便对树节点进行操作和监听。其中,
nodecollapse是其中一个重要的方法之一。
二、nodecollapse的基本用法
nodecollapse方法是el-tree中的一个实例方法,用于实现节点的折叠和
展开功能。其基本用法如下:
1. 首先,我们需要获取el-tree的实例对象。可以通过ref引用获取,例
如:
javascript
然后,在Vue的生命周期钩子中,通过获取实例对
象tree。
2. 接下来,我们可以通过调用nodecollapse方法来折叠或展开某个节点。
nodecollapse接受两个参数:node和expanded。其中,node表示需
要折叠或展开的节点,expanded是一个布尔值,表示节点的状态(true
表示展开,false表示折叠)。例如:
javascript
llapse(node, expanded);
通过调用nodecollapse方法,我们可以实现节点的折叠和展开操作。
3. 此外,我们还可以使用修饰符来扩展nodecollapse方法的功能。例如,
我们可以通过lazy修饰符实现懒加载:
javascript
llapse(node, expanded, lazy);
其中,lazy表示节点是否需要懒加载。懒加载可以提高组件的加载性能,
在组件需要展开时才动态加载子节点的数据。
三、nodecollapse的注意事项
虽然nodecollapse是一个简单易用的方法,但在实际使用中,我们需要
注意以下几点:
1. 在调用nodecollapse方法之前,确保已经正确获取了el-tree的实例
对象。如果获取不到实例对象,将无法调用nodecollapse方法进行节点
的折叠和展开操作。
2. 在调用nodecollapse方法时,确保传入的节点对象是正确的。如果传
入的节点对象不存在,将无法正确处理折叠和展开的操作。
3. 注意在使用懒加载时,确保服务器端能提供正确的子节点数据。否则,
将无法正确加载子节点的数据。
4. 当节点数量较大时,频繁调用nodecollapse方法可能会导致性能问题。
因此,在实际使用中,应根据需求合理使用nodecollapse方法,避免不
必要的性能开销。
总结:
本文详细介绍了eltree中nodecollapse方法的用法,并强调了需要注意
的事项。正确理解和使用nodecollapse方法,对于实现节点的折叠和展
开功能以及提高树形组件的性能具有重要意义。希望本文能够帮助读者更
好地掌握这一方法。
发布者:admin,转转请注明出处:http://www.yc00.com/num/1711597653a1929786.html
评论列表(0条)